Favor Bank -- What Do You Do With People Who Try to Screw You
In my prior conversations about the Favor Bank, I spent a lot of time talking about doing favors to people and asking for favors from people. Today, I want to talk about people who try to screw you in business. How does this work with the Favor Bank. To start, I think that this person forfeits all credits they had attributed to this person in your Favor Bank. I also will assume that any credits that you had in their favor bank would be wiped out because if they felt indebted to you then they would never try to screw you. Or worse, this person does not believe in the favor bank at all.
How does the negative interest concept work with the Favor Bank? If someone hits the negative, then are you justified in trying to screw them in the future. This would depend on the type of person you are but personally, I do not see why you shouldn't. But beware of the negative spiral affect in which this other person who then be out to get you again. This war could result in a form of the Hatfield / McCoy .
If you enlist the help of any third party to seek revenge on this other person, you would use up your favors accumulated with this third party. I do not know whether this the best use of favors.
So in the end, do not go for a scorched earth policy with someone who tries to screw you since the cost may be too dear to you.
